    #1 Problem: Broken Antennas
    A broken antenna can be intermittent. When you shake, rattle or bang the remote a cracked antenna wire may gain or lose contact. Simply pressing buttons hard enough can wiggle the remote enough so that sometimes a signal gets through. This can APPEAR like button issues.
    Button problems will almost always effect only the heavily used buttons. If all of your buttons stop working well (even buttons you rarely or never use) then it's not button failure. The only rare exception is in remotes with silver ink snap domes instead of rubber conductive buttons such as RC18T and RC38T. In those remotes it is possible for the silver to rub off with heavy use and stick to a button causing a short circuit. In THAT case a failed button can prevent all other buttons from working.
    Battery Corrosion can make a mess. If you know there is battery corrosion it needs to be cleaned and not ignored. You will have to open the remote and clean it with q-tips and isopropyl alcohol or IT WILL eventually break your remote. It might take weeks, months or even years but it will never stop unless you clean it.
    Use an AM radio
    You can use an AM radio to "hear" button presses on your remote. If the remote has power, buttons work and the antenna is not broken then the signal the remote puts up can be heard over AM. It can be tricky to tune it right. The position and angle of the remote is critical. The range is very short (an inch or two). This will help you determine if the remote is working. If you can't hear it on the AM radio then there is something wrong with the remote. If you can hear it then there is something wrong on the main radio side.
